Hardrock 100 Route

Hardrock 100 Route is a short, very steep climb in Colorado. Its 11.0 TEP puts it above 81% of catalogued climbs. Its steepest 500 metres run at 47.7% and start 886 m in, in the middle of the climb, so pace the first part. Most runners need 20 to 35 minutes. Mostly on trail. West-facing: shaded in the morning, in the sun through the afternoon. It is part of the Hardrock 100 course.
